Remembering Studs
Legendary radio personality, historian, and Chicagoan Studs Terkel has been a great friend to Chicago Public Radio over the years. Listen to some of the great stories that he shared on our airwaves. With Studs holding the mic, he allowed us to hear everyday stories from everyday Chicagoans.
